
Tue Sep 17 07:13:26 UTC 2024: ## Facebook Whistleblower Accuses Meta of Acting as a Proxy for Foreign Conflicts
**San Francisco, CA -** A former Facebook content moderator, Ryan Hartwig, has accused Meta of acting as a proxy for foreign governments in influencing elections worldwide. Hartwig, who spoke to Sputnik News, claims he witnessed firsthand how the company manipulated content and algorithms to sway public opinion.
“As a former Facebook content moderator, I saw firsthand how the company influenced elections throughout the world,” Hartwig stated, suggesting that Meta’s actions were coordinated with the US government. He further alleged that the company was used to suppress dissent and manipulate public opinion in favor of foreign governments, potentially impacting the outcome of elections.
Hartwig’s accusations raise serious concerns about the role of social media giants in global politics. They come at a time when the world is increasingly grappling with the influence of online platforms on elections and public discourse. While Meta has yet to respond to these accusations, the implications for transparency and accountability are significant.
